Watchguard Firebox M270 Specifications

General IconGeneral
Operating altitude0 - 3000 m
Non-operating altitude0 - 4570 m
Storage temperature (T-T)-40 - 70 °C
Operating temperature (T-T)0 - 40 °C
Storage relative humidity (H-H)10 - 95 %
Operating relative humidity (H-H)10 - 85 %
Package depth130 mm
Package width560 mm
Package height540 mm
Package weight8500 g
Routing protocolsBGP4, OSPF, RIP-1, RIP-2
Supported network protocolsHTTP, HTTPS, FTP, DNS, TCP/UDP, POP3, SMTP, IMAPS, POP3S, IPv6
Security algorithms3DES, 128-bit AES, 256-bit AES, DES, SHA-2
Stateful Packet Inspection (SPI)Yes
Number of VLANs100
Number of users500 user(s)
Networking standardsIEEE 802.3ad
Form factor1U
AC input voltage100-240 V
Power consumption (typical)75 W
CertificationWEEE, RoHS, REACH
Processor cores4
Heat dissipation256 BTU/h
Processor familyIntel Atom®
Concurrent connections2000000
Mean time between failures (MTBF)51644 h
Internal memory4096 MB
Branch Office VPN50
VPN (IMIX) throughput480 Mbit/s
TDR host sensors capacity60
Firewall (IMIX) throughput1.8 Gbit/s
Current connections (proxy)200000
Gateway antivirus throughput2.1 Gbit/s
Maximum firewall connections per second40000
Console portRJ-45
Connectivity technologyWired
Ethernet LAN data rates10, 100, 1000 Mbit/s
Ethernet LAN (RJ-45) ports8
USB 3.2 Gen 1 (3.1 Gen 1) Type-A ports quantity2
Firewall throughput4900 Mbit/s
Weight and Dimensions IconWeight and Dimensions
Depth320 mm
Width438 mm
Height44 mm
